About the role: As a Operations Manager, Solution Engineering & Services, you'll be the operating system for a global org spanning Solution Engineering and Professional Services - while also owning the financial and resource engine that keeps our Professional Services business predictable. This role pairs the rigor of a BizOps leader with the delivery instincts of a PS Ops analyst. You will build capacity models, run forecasting in Salesforce and Rocketlane, own invoicing accuracy in SAP, and deploy AI agents and automations that eliminate operational drag across the org. Areas of ownership: • Design and deploy AI agents and workflow automations that eliminate manual, repetitive operational work across PS; evaluate new AI tooling and agentic capabilities on an ongoing basis, bringing proposals grounded in measurable efficiency gains • Own the integration layer between Salesforce, Rocketlane, SAP, Jira, and reporting tools • Build dashboards that lead to decisions and become the operational partner to Solution Engineering and Professional Services leadership • Build and run the weekly / monthly / quarterly rhythm: pipeline + capacity review, delivery health, KPI reviews, and QBR support • Own PS demand forecasting in Salesforce: pipeline signals and services attach rates • Partner with Finance / RevOps on services drivers; call out constraints proactively • Maintain forecast accuracy as a tracked, trusted metric reviewed at the executive level • Manage invoicing workflows and revenue recognition accuracy in SAP; flag and resolve discrepancies proactively • Support milestone billing triggers and ensure alignment between delivery milestones and finance timelines • Build and maintain an end-to-end capacity model across PS roles and regions: utilization, bench, skill coverage, and hiring needs • Own resource planning and allocation in Rocketlane - ensure the right people are on the right projects at the right time • Track and report utilization targets; surface over/under-allocation risks • Co-own design of project health and hygiene in Rocketlane: milestone tracking, status updates, budget vs. actuals, and change control • Standardize the pre-sales → delivery handoff, scoping → SOW inputs, and change control workflows • Build templates and checklists that reduce ambiguity and prevent rework Parloa’s Tech Stack • Salesforce, Rocketlane, SAP, Jira, Databricks, Swarmia, Elvance, n8n, Zapier Who you are: • 5+ years in Ops / BizOps / Program Ops / PS Ops supporting technical, customer-facing teams in SaaS • Proven track record building operating cadence, capacity planning, and PS forecasting • Dashboard ownership and strong operational storytelling • Rocketlane or equivalent PSA tool ownership: resource planning, project tracking, and utilization reporting • Experience designing and deploying workflow automations with n8n, Zapier, or equivalent integration tooling • Hands-on work with AI agents applied to operational workflows - timecard automation, resource recommendations, project health alerts • Invoicing and revenue recognition experience - comfortable in SAP or a comparable ERP • Strong systems thinking: can connect Salesforce → Rocketlane → SAP into a coherent operating model • Data fluency: comfortable modeling capacity and turning messy, multi-system data into decisions • Executive communication: concise, direct, high-signal Preferred Qualifications • Familiarity with Jira delivery flows, ticket taxonomy design, and SLA governance • Experience supporting Solution Engineering orgs in addition to Professional Services • Familiarity with conversational AI or enterprise software deployment patterns Our recruiting process: TA Screen → Hiring Manager Call → Technical Interview → Bar Raiser Salary ranges includes OTE Why Parloa?
